Chance the Rapper Announces His ‘The Big Day’ Tour

Chance the Rapper is hitting the road for “The Big Day” tour.

Chance the Rapper dropped his official debut “owbum” last Friday titled The Big Day, and it was only a matter of time before he took the project on tour. And that matter of time was slim. The Chicago rapper/songwriter announced the nationwide tour via Instagram Monday afternoon with 35 cities. The tour starts at San Francisco on September 14 and ends in Miami two months later on November 10.

While this project is Chance’s first album that he officially put up for sale, he has already released three free projects. Despite the album only been out for a few days, fans and critics are giving “The Big Day” mixed reviews. It was tough to follow up behind Chano’s Grammy Award-winning mixtape, Coloring Book. Slate said that his latest effort fell short of that project’s greatness.

The 22-track album may have been a bit much and covers a broad range of topics without a real central focus to the project, Slate said. The album includes many features from artists like Megan Thee Stallion, Timbaland, Gucci Mane, and Nicki Minaj.

Nonetheless, Chance’s fanbase is strong and The Big Day is expected to sell 90k-100k copies the first week. So it’s very likely that he will have no problem selling tickets to his upcoming tour.
